Output 53234695735e81dabe8f7358cdf18a1069ffa4044371a1c843a6786e7c8106a1:8

value
26810690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ec5b06d471920f014874d7c205cea047038e2d9e OP_EQUAL
address
MVStkM4bG52J4GyoNfjNGwDLph2MRpNmL7
transaction
53234695735e81dabe8f7358cdf18a1069ffa4044371a1c843a6786e7c8106a1
spent
true